Epidemiology of human brucellosis in India: A systematic review
Dhanashree V Manjrekar1, Tushar N Nale2, Yogesh A Bahurupi3
1Department of Community and Family Medicine, All India Institute of Medical Sciences, Rishikesh, Uttarakhand, India.
Background Objectives:
Brucellosis, a bacterial zoonotic disease, is caused by various species of Brucella , predominantly affecting livestock. In India, human brucellosis is a significant public health concern due to the proximity between humans and animals. Moreover, under-reporting of cases and misdiagnosis of human brucellosis make it difficult to assess the problem and develop effective public health interventions. Therefore, the study's objectives were to estimate the prevalence, geographic spread, and seasonal patterns of human brucellosis in India; identify affected age groups and occupations, and examine risk factors contributing to its spread.
Methods:
PubMed, Embase, and Scopus databases were explored for literature until September 3, 2024. Terms included in the search strategy were 'Human brucellosis' AND 'Prevalence,' 'Risk factors,' 'India.' Manual searches were also conducted on Google Scholar and relevant articles were selected.
Results:
Final review included 29 articles. According to the 'Joanna Briggs Institute (JBI) checklist,' 4 studies have a low 'risk of bias' and 15 studies have moderate 'risk of bias'. Brucellosis affects individuals across all age groups, from children to older adults, with the highest number of cases occurring in the 20-40 years age group. Men are most affected, and IgG ELISA has the highest seropositive cases in all the studies.
Interpretation Conclusion:
This review highlights that human brucellosis constitutes a major public health issue in India, with higher prevalence in rural areas and among individuals with occupational exposure to livestock or animal products. Males are most affected; however, findings on gender susceptibility remain inconsistent, warranting further investigation.
